What the world calls tea is the well-known and much-loved brew of tea leaves.
But several beverages that are also called tea often contain no tea leaves at all. Instead they contain flowers, tree bark, herbs or spices.
Many of these have herbal properties, so it makes sense to switch to them instead of chai if they can help alleviate your problems.
